WebThe audit was carried out in five HSE local areas covering all four HSE operational regions. The first part of the audit involved an examination of paperwork associated with official controls, reviewing 50 of the files the HSE Environmental Health Service maintain on food manufacturing establishments including related inspection reports.

WebIntroduction. The purpose of this course is to provide training on the essentials of machinery guarding to many people who work closely with machinery in their own factory. The short duration of the course (2.5 hours) allows the course to be repeated up to three times a day to train people from different shifts.
